Description

A daiginjo from Konotomo Shuzo in Hyogo at the chotokusen level, carrying the Kyoku designation meaning extreme or ultimate. This represents the pinnacle of the Tajima daiginjo line, indicating the highest polish ratio and the most meticulous production within the series. Hyogo's Tajima region is recognized across Japan for producing top-tier sake rice and refined brewing.
